• <ruby id="5koa6"></ruby>
    <ruby id="5koa6"><option id="5koa6"><thead id="5koa6"></thead></option></ruby>

    <progress id="5koa6"></progress>

  • <strong id="5koa6"></strong>
  • ADO存取數據庫如何與HTML結合

    發表于:2007-06-30來源:作者:點擊數: 標簽:
    asp如何與HTML代碼配合,以顯示執行ADO查詢 數據庫 資料的結果呢? 關于ASP跟SELECT、CHECKBOX、RADIO的詳細結合,請參考:使用動態數據初始化下拉菜單、使用動態數據初始化單選框、使用動態數據初始化復選框,這里只做個簡單的介紹。 ASP程序代碼部份,首先
    asp如何與HTML代碼配合,以顯示執行ADO查詢數據庫資料的結果呢?

    關于ASP跟SELECT、CHECKBOX、RADIO的詳細結合,請參考:使用動態數據初始化下拉菜單、使用動態數據初始化單選框、使用動態數據初始化復選框,這里只做個簡單的介紹。
    ASP程序代碼部份,首先使用ado連結到Aclearcase/" target="_blank" >ccess數據庫ntopsamp.mdb,下SQL指令「Select * from 著作」查

    詢表「著作」的所有資料,將查詢的結果傳回到rs2的recordset當中:

    <%

    Set conn1 = Server.CreateObject("ADODB.Connection")

    conn1.Open "DBQ="& Server.MapPath("ntopsamp.mdb") &";Driver={Microsoft Access Driver (*.mdb)};DriverId=25;FIL=MS Access;"

    Set rs2 = Server.CreateObject("ADODB.Recordset")

    SqlStr = "SELECT * From 著作"

    rs2.Open SqlStr,conn1,1,1

    %>

    接著,將查詢的結果由rs2的recordset與HTML碼相結合,顯示在瀏覽器中。

    一、走馬燈文字Marquee

    用戶端使用瀏覽器,瀏覽執行rs51.asp的結果,為由右向左移動的走馬燈文字。與走馬燈文字<Marquee>的

    HTML碼相結合的ASP程式碼如下:

    <marquee><%= rs2("書名") %></marquee>

    其中「rs2("書名")」將「著作」表「書名」字段的資料顯示為走馬燈文字。

    二、文字輸入Text

    與文字輸入的HTML碼Text相結合的ASP程式碼如下:

    <input type=text size=20 value=<%= rs2("書名") %> >

    其中由value為「rs2("書名")」將文字輸入預設為字段「書名」的資料。

    三、多行文字輸入Textarea

    與多行文字輸入的HTML碼< Textarea>相結合的ASP程式碼如下:

    <textarea><%= rs2("書名") %></textarea>

    其中「rs2("書名")」將多行文字輸入預設為字段「書名」的資料。

    四、勾選Checkbox

    與勾選的HTML碼Checkbox相結合的ASP程式碼如下:

    <input type=checkbox <% if rs2("新書") = True then %> Checked <% end if %>>新書

    其中由「if rs2("新書") = True then」檢查「著作」表中字段「新書」資料的值,若為True則勾選(Checked)。

    五、圖片

    與圖片的HTML碼<IMG…>相結合的ASP程式碼如下:

    <img src="../rds/<%= rs2("圖片") %>">

    其中「rs2("書名")」將字段「圖片」的資料顯示為圖片,「../rds/」將圖片文件路徑設定為rds/下,「../」表示為上一層的路徑。

    六、超連結

    與超連結的HTML碼<A HREF…>相結合的ASP程式碼如下:

    <A href="../rds/<%= rs2("簡介") %>"><%= rs2("簡介") %></A>

    其中「rs2("書名")」將字段「簡介」的資料顯示為超連結。

    七、下拉式選單SELECT

    與下拉式菜單的HTML碼<SELECT>相結合的ASP程式碼如下:

    <SELECT NAME="sel1">

    <% Do While not rs.EOF %>

    <OPTION VALUE=<% = rs("書名") %>> <% = rs("書名") %>

    <% rs.MoveNext %>

    <% Loop %>

    </SELECT>

    其中「rs2("書名")」為字段「書名」的資料,由「Do While not rs.EOF…Loop」循環與「rs.MoveNext」

    移到下一記錄,「not rs.EOF」表示未移動到尾,將「著作」表所有資料顯示到下拉式選單當中。

    八、單選RADIO

    與單選的HTML碼RADIO相結合的ASP程式碼如下:

    <% Do While not rs.EOF %>

    <input name=ra1 type=radio Value="<% = rs("書名") %>"><% = rs("書名") %> <br>

    <% rs.MoveNext %>

    <% Loop %>

    其中「rs2("書名")」為字段「書名」的資料,由「Do While not rs.EOF…Loop」循環與「rs.MoveNext」

    移到下一記錄,「not rs.EOF」表示未移動到尾,將「著作」表所有資料顯示到單選選項當中。

    轉載請保留出處http://asp123.on.net.cn

    原文轉自:http://www.kjueaiud.com

    老湿亚洲永久精品ww47香蕉图片_日韩欧美中文字幕北美法律_国产AV永久无码天堂影院_久久婷婷综合色丁香五月

  • <ruby id="5koa6"></ruby>
    <ruby id="5koa6"><option id="5koa6"><thead id="5koa6"></thead></option></ruby>

    <progress id="5koa6"></progress>

  • <strong id="5koa6"></strong>